Geocache Description:

This multi-cache is set in and around a sleepy village called Nether (or Lower) Winchendon. It's a very picturesque and quiet place. The hunt requires a walk of about a mile and should take around 40 minutes. Bring a pen & printout, calculator or brainy person as you'll need to make some notes and do some light maths along the way.

Park near the tiny triangular village green and gather figures at the following locations (Note: If walking on the road, keep to the right side to face on-coming traffic and take extra care if caching with children.):

  • In front of the church (also featured in Bridget Jones: Edge of Reason, see below) at N51° 48.233 / W000° 56.290 there's an old fashioned post box in a stone pillar. Its 'Letter Box Number' is HP18 (A)(B)(C)

  • Beyond the village pond at N51° 48.190 / W000° 56.089 is a telegraph pole. It's marked, on a pressed metal sign: COBRA 198(D) INSPECTED Getting here you'll pass the gates to Nether Winchendon House. Fans of Bridget Jones: The Edge of Reason might recognise it as the location for 'The Christening' deleted scene from the DVD. Most (if not all) of it was shot here.

  • Backtrack to reach a bridge at N51° 48.100 / W000° 56.286. It's marked with a date: 19(E)(F)
